  1. I don't think that hurts us. We do have some space on the 40-man. it just means that the Mets don't get their PTBNL until the offseason and we don't get to add one additional 40-man roster player for September callups. Offhand I can't think of too many players not on the 40-man roster that I'd call up for September anyway..

  8. Penny wasn't that far removed from a decent stretch of pitching. Personally I wouldn't have minded gambling but I understand why you don't deal a starting pitcher when you are as shallow as we were at the deadline with Wake and Daisuke down.
  9. Well, we couldn't trade him at the deadline because Wake was out and our depth wasn't proving itself at that point. It's not a conincidence that we waited until Wake gave us a strong outing and Tazawa started looking decent before cutting ties with Penny. We needed warm bodies.
  10. The combination of Wake's return and Tazawa putting a couple adequate outings together made this pretty much inevitable.
